what is the difference between ceiling fan and wall
mounteed fan technically
Answer Posted / vishal ingle
from the constructional point of view, it seems that
in ceiling fan the external body rotates with blades and
the center part is stationary (forms support).
and in wall mounted / table fan the external body i.e
stator is stationary (forms support) and the center part
i.e rotor rotates with blades
